Output d3996375a537dd68e84a2bf6b660478ee28b723e4d563a7b2026f0e594faa9e2:0

value
2541614
script pubkey
OP_0 OP_PUSHBYTES_20 85659b84e36f0d066f241d0965ca26b653225c62
address
bc1qs4jehp8rduxsvmeyr5yktj3xkefjyhrzl8lu5j
transaction
d3996375a537dd68e84a2bf6b660478ee28b723e4d563a7b2026f0e594faa9e2
spent
true